How should you cite a movie title on your reference page?

Here's how to cite a movie title on a reference page, using the MLA format as an example:

MLA Format

* Movie Title: *Italicize the movie title.*

Example:

* *Avengers: Endgame.* (2019). Directed by Anthony Russo and Joe Russo, Marvel Studios.

Explanation:

* Movie Title: The title of the movie is italicized.

* Year of Release: The year the movie was released is placed in parentheses after the title.

* Director: The director's name(s) is provided.

* Production Company: If applicable, the production company is included.

Additional Information:

* Other Citations: You can also cite other relevant information, such as the screenwriter, actors, distributors, etc.

* Specific Edition: If you are citing a specific edition of the movie (e.g., a director's cut), include that information after the title.

* Other Formats: The specific format for citing a movie will vary depending on the style guide you are using (e.g., APA, Chicago).
